Why Australian RTOs Need a Qualified RTO Consultant

The VET sector in Australia is constantly evolving, with standards and regulations regularly updated to meet industry needs and best practices.

A seasoned and knowledgeable RTO consultant helps ensure your organisation stays ahead and meets the latest compliance requirements.

Their expertise spans a wide range of critical areas:

Crafting and Assessing Curriculum

- A knowledgeable RTO consultant will partner with you to design or improve your training and assessment materials, ensuring they adhere to industry standards, engage learners, and fulfill ASQA's strict requirements.

Internal Audits and Facilitation

- Frequent internal audits are necessary for discovering and resolving compliance gaps before they escalate.

- A skilled consultant will not only guide you through the audit process but also provide valuable insights and actionable recommendations for improvement.

ASQA Audit Problem Solving

- An ASQA audit can be intimidating, but the right RTO consultant will help you approach it with confidence.

- Your RTO consultant will help with all documentation, address concerns, and ensure a positive representation of your RTO.

Implementing Continuous Improvement

- Achieving compliance is an ongoing process, not a one-time achievement.

- An informed RTO consultant will evaluate your RTO's performance data and collaborate with you to introduce continuous improvement strategies that improve your training and assessment practices.

Risk Prevention

- All RTOs encounter risks, both from within and outside the organisation.

- An expert consultant can help you pinpoint potential risks to your compliance and reputation, and devise proactive strategies to mitigate them.

Setting Up a New RTO and Application

- RTO consultants guide you through the whole process of registering a new RTO, making sure all required evidence and documents are gathered and submitted to ASQA.

The Drawbacks of Hiring the Wrong RTO Consultant

Engaging an RTO consultant can greatly benefit your organisation, but selecting the wrong one can cause significant issues.

An unprofessional or unqualified consultant can miss critical non-compliances, provide wrong advice, or fail to fulfill their promises.

- These errors can result in:

Augmented Likelihood of Non-Compliance

- Ignoring small non-compliances can turn into major issues during an ASQA audit, causing sanctions, funding cuts, or registration cancellation.

Economic Burden

- Fixing non-compliances can be expensive, and the financial impact of a failed audit can be disastrous for an RTO.

Reputation Harm

- A tarnished reputation can make it difficult to attract and retain students, staff, and industry partners.

Effort and Resource Loss

- Using an inadequate consultant can cause wasted time and resources, requiring rework or additional help from other experts.
